Janit was just diagnosed with Grade III Anaplastic Oligodendroglioma. It's brain cancer, y'all. It's a slow growing cancer, but it is typically thought to be incurable with current treatment options. She's gonna be facing radiation and chemotheraphy to try to slow it down further and lengthen the time we have with her. The average life expectancy for Grade III is 3 1/2 years.
